Estimate, not tax advice. The base rate (lei/200cm³ for road vehicles, a fixed amount for watercraft) is the one from the Cod Fiscal, Art. 470, updated by Law 239/15.12.2025. The additional rate is set by each local council — without entering it correctly, the amount won't match the actual tax assessment from your city hall. This does not cover trailers, caravans, or vehicle combinations ≥12 tonnes (Art. 470 para. 6-7), which have separate tables.

How it's calculated

Engine displacement is divided by 200 and rounded up to the nearest whole unit (1,983 cm³ ÷ 200 = 9.9, so 10 units). The number of units is multiplied by the rate in the table, which depends on the vehicle category and the Euro emissions standard — older cars pay more at the same displacement. On top of this amount, the city hall adds its own additional rate, up to 50% (Art. 489 para. 2).

Special cases

Electric vehicles pay a fixed 40 lei/year, regardless of power. Hybrids with CO₂ emissions under 50 g/km get a 30% reduction from the normal rate for their Euro standard; those above this threshold use a dedicated table, slightly lower than the standard E6 rate.

Watercraft

Boats, leisure vessels, tugs and ships have a separate table (Art. 470 para. 8), with fixed annual amounts — no calculation based on engine displacement. The one exception is the "sport and leisure vessels" category, for which the law only gives a range (0–1,119 lei/year); the local council chooses the exact amount, just as with building tax — check your city hall's decision for the real figure.
